Brian Mailhot
Jan 18, 2010 - by Steve Gerweck

Real name: Brian Mailhot
Height: 6’4″
Weight: 260 lbs.
Date of birth: August 12, 1975
Hometown: Portland, ME
Pro debut: 2000
Trained by: Mike Hollow & Killer Kowalski
Finishing move: Blackout
Biography
- On August 23, 2003, Black and the Mighty Mini defeated Attrition for the Chaotic Wrestling Tag Team title.
- On March 12, 2004, Black and the Mighty Mini garnered their second reign as Chaotic Wrestling Tag Team champions by defeating the Lost Souls of Brian Buffet and Peter Mulloy.
- Black won a 28-man battle royal to win the Chaotic Wrestling New England title on April, 30 2004.
- In March 2005, Black signed a WWE developmental contract.
- Black arrived on WWE television on Smackdown in August 2005 as Palmer Canon “from the network.”
- While on tour in Europe in April 2006, Black abruptly quit WWE.
- On August 24, 2008, Mailhot defeated Tony Rea in his MMA debut via a second round referee stoppage.
